Welcome to the StageGrid team. StageGrid renders interactive seat maps for the Orpheline Theatre's booking flow. Seat geometry comes from versioned layout files; never edit these by hand, since pricing zones and accessibility markers are derived from them. Rendering is canvas-based with an SVG fallback, and both paths must stay in visual parity. Before your first change, read the layout pipeline overview, maintained on this page:

runbook for kahog-yahap: https://jira.zemvarsys.internal/browse/projects/pages/browse

Welcome to the Quillbrook data platform. Nightly backfills run through the Marrow scheduler, which picks up jobs tagged `backfill` after 01:00 local time. Do not retrigger failed runs manually; Marrow handles retries with backoff. You'll need access to the scheduler's recovery vault before your first on-call shift. Unlock it with the recovery passphrase printed below.

vault phrase of yaduf-yajop = lamath-kelix-aldion-zorius-ulaox-eliax-gorox-norok-fenael-fenath-julael-pelius-belius-druion

## TICKET-4182: Health check drift behind the balancer

New folks, here's the deal: the Bramblegate app nodes behind our load balancer have drifted from the canonical health check settings. Two nodes use the old shallow `/ping` endpoint while the rest use the deep check, so the balancer keeps flapping one instance in and out of rotation. Someone hand-edited configs during an incident last quarter and never backported the change. Every node needs to be reconciled to match these values.

settings of bagaf-kaweg:
druix:
  pin: 8732
  tenant: briath
  seal: seal_c9896419
  metrics_host: metrics.druix.paliqcorp.internal
  standby_team: quenvan
  escalation: eliael-ralys
  nonce: 335c6a

Changelog 3.9.0 — Tallygrove tax-rate lookup cache. Defaults changed: cache TTL shortened, negative-result caching disabled, jurisdiction refresh now hourly. Expect higher upstream call volume for ~24h after rollout. Alerts tuned accordingly; page only on sustained miss-rate spikes. Effective defaults after this release are listed below.

service settings:
[pelius]
port = 7000
region = north-2
host = pelius.tolvaqhq.internal
team = casax
timeout_ms = 2000
retries = 1